A position is now available for a full-time Postdoctoral Research Associate to work on research being conducted on human visual perception in the School of Psychology at UNSW Sydney, Australia. The project position is fixed-term for 18 months.

The role will involve conducting research related to the project "Foundations of the tolerance to illumination variation in human visual cortex". This project aims to further the understanding of surface, object, and scene perception across variations in illumination using behavioural and neuroimaging (fMRI) methods.

We use AFNI/SUMA extensively in the lab, and experience and proficiency with such software will be highly regarded.
